As a dermatology expert with years of experience in the field, I have witnessed the evolution of laser hair removal technology and its increasing popularity due to its effectiveness and precision in hair reduction. Laser hair removal is a non-invasive procedure that uses concentrated beams of light, which are absorbed by the pigment in hair follicles, to disable hair growth. However, like any medical procedure, it does come with potential side effects. Here's a comprehensive look at the side effects of laser hair removal on the face:


1. Skin Irritation: This is one of the most common side effects. The laser's heat can cause temporary discomfort, redness, and swelling. This is usually mild and subsides within a few hours to a couple of days.


2. Pigment Changes: The laser can affect the skin's pigmentation. This can result in darkening or lightening of the skin in the treated area. It's important to note that this is typically a temporary effect and should resolve over time.


3. Purpura: This is a condition where small purple or red spots appear on the skin due to bleeding under the skin's surface. It's more common in individuals with darker skin tones and usually resolves within a few weeks.


4. Hyperpigmentation: Some individuals may experience an increase in melanin production, leading to darker patches of skin. This is more likely to occur in people with darker skin types and can be a longer-lasting side effect.


5. Hypopigmentation: Conversely, some people may experience a loss of pigmentation, resulting in lighter patches of skin. This is less common but can be a concern, especially for those with darker complexions.


6. Ingrown Hairs: The laser process can sometimes lead to ingrown hairs, where the hair grows sideways into the skin instead of up and out. This can be painful and may require additional treatments or care.

7.
Scarring: Although rare, there is a possibility of scarring, especially if the procedure is not performed correctly or if there is an infection.

8.
Eye Injury: Since the face is close to the eyes, there is a risk of eye injury if the laser is not properly shielded. Protective eyewear is essential during the procedure.

9.
Allergic Reactions: Some individuals may have an allergic reaction to the laser or the topical anesthetic used before the procedure.

10.
Ineffectiveness: Not all hair colors and skin types respond equally to laser hair removal. For example, individuals with light hair or very dark skin may not see the desired results.

1
1. Discomfort or Pain: While many people describe the sensation as a rubber band snapping against the skin, others may find the procedure more painful. Topical anesthetics can be used to minimize discomfort.

1
2. Blistering or Crusting: In some cases, the skin may blister or crust over following the procedure. This is usually a temporary side effect.

It's crucial to have realistic expectations and to understand that multiple sessions are often required to achieve the desired results. Additionally, it's important to follow pre- and post-treatment care instructions carefully to minimize the risk of side effects. Consulting with a qualified dermatologist or laser hair removal specialist can provide personalized advice and ensure that the procedure is performed safely and effectively.
